Definition of "temperature"
Pronunciation: /ˈtɛmp(ə)ɹətʃə(ɹ)/
Noun
-
A measure of cold or heat, often measurable with a thermometer.Example: "The temperature in the room dropped nearly 20 degrees; it went from hot to cold."
-
An elevated body temperature, as present in fever and many illnesses.Example: "You have a temperature. I think you should stay home today. You’re sick."
-
A property of macroscopic amounts of matter that serves to gauge the average intensity of the random actual motions of the individually mobile particulate constituents. http//arxiv.org/pdf/physics/0004055
-
The state or condition of being tempered or moderated.
-
The balance of humours in the body, or one's character or outlook as considered determined from this; temperament.
